Outsourcing Blindly

Most companies expect a one-time payment for their outsourcing deals and expecting it to deliver miracles for their companies.

This should not be the case in outsourcing. In fact, George Stalk Jr., the author of the report entitled Surviving the China riptide: How to profit from the supply chain bottleneck pointed that companies doing this are walking into a "strategic trap".

The trap was explained as "thinking that sourcing from China will result in lower product costs, when in reality the supply chain dynamics will, in many cases, drive up overall costs and reduce profitability."

Now that you have learned about this trap, I suggest that you change your attitude and make sure that you have the right approach in outsourcing.
